At 12:51pm on Monday, 23 June, we received reports of a fire on Kelsey Close in Maidenhead.
Royal Berkshire Fire and Rescue Service crews from Maidenhead and Slough fire stations were sent to the scene.
Upon arrival, crew found an electrical fire on the ground floor of the property. Four firefighters equipped with breathing apparatus used one hose reel and three CO2 extinguishers to put out the fire and make the scene safe. A ventilation fan was then used to clear the smoke from the property.
They were on scene for approximately two hours and 13 minutes.
One crew will later return to the scene to reinspect the property.
